Vermont Plaintiff's Request for Document Production is a legal filing made by a plaintiff in a Vermont court case. This request is a formal demand for the defendant to produce specific documents that are relevant and necessary for the case. It is an integral part of the discovery process, where both parties exchange relevant information and evidence. The Vermont Plaintiff's Request for Document Production serves the purpose of obtaining key evidence, supporting the plaintiff's claims, and ensuring transparency and fairness in the legal proceedings. This request involves the identification, retrieval, and disclosure of various documents and records by the defendant. These documents provide relevant information, facts, and details that are essential for building a strong case. The document production request can encompass a wide range of items, including but not limited to: 1. Correspondence: All letters, emails, text messages, or any other written communication related to the case. 2. Contracts and Agreements: Any contracts, agreements, or other legally binding documents pertaining to the matter in dispute. 3. Financial Records: Bank statements, tax returns, invoices, receipts, financial statements, or any other financial records relevant to the case. 4. Medical Records: Medical history, treatment records, diagnosis reports, or any other medical documents related to the injuries or conditions involved in the case. 5. Employment Records: Employment contracts, pay stubs, personnel files, performance reviews, or any other employment-related documents that are pertinent to the dispute. 6. Accident Reports: Police reports, incident reports, or any other official records related to accidents or incidents relevant to the case. 7. Property Records: Deeds, leases, titles, mortgages, or any other property-related documents that may be crucial to the case. 8. Expert Reports: Reports or opinions prepared by expert witnesses that pertain to the subject of the case. 9. Surveillance Footage or Photographs: Any visual recordings or photographs that support or refute the claims made by either party. 10. Any other relevant documents: Any document that is considered relevant to the case may be included in the request for production. It is important to note that the specific types of documents requested may vary depending on the nature of the case, legal requirements, and the discretion of the requesting party. Each case will have its unique set of circumstances and document needs. Overall, the Vermont Plaintiff's Request for Document Production is a critical step in the litigation process, allowing plaintiffs to obtain vital evidence from the defendant to support their claims and prepare for trial effectively.

Unlike interrogatories Requests to Produce are not limited in number. Upon receipt from the opposing party your business lawyer working with you will assess whether any requests are objectionable and what should be produced. These production requests are regularly used in lawsuits.

A Request for Production (also known as a Demand for Inspection) asks the other side to produce and allow copying or inspection and measuring of a document or thing.

You can use interrogatories to find out facts about a case but they cannot be used for questions that draw a legal conclusion.

Special Interrogatories can be used to identify relevant facts, witnesses, documents, historical information, etc., to each piece of evidence that the defendant has in their possession or should have in their possession. Requests for Admission should be used for foundational facts and legal issues.
